A recent email sent to the Rabbi:
"Is it permissible to eat meat this Shabbos since it
occurs during the nine days of mourning?" 
 
Reply: On Shabbos we do not observe the mourning of the
nine days, so you can enjoy meat & wine. However, for
Havdala on Saturday night, it is best not to use grape juice or
wine.  You can use beer, coke or orange juice. If you did use
wine or grape juice, you would give it  to a child to drink. 
Through our observance of the mourning of the temple, we
will merit its rebuilding speedily in our days.
